Output 58bea77848e96d1d247211b22bb7ac35c8f38eaba2c52a280ce8d66ae69a05fa:0

value
4059654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87bf86e217c6ba2cc5bed44a06f25c7fd16cc1b3 OP_EQUAL
address
3E4naxmQinJvbwTcPqbmS6fcK34cF3vpfM
transaction
58bea77848e96d1d247211b22bb7ac35c8f38eaba2c52a280ce8d66ae69a05fa
spent
true